PALADINS FALL TO ETSU IN SOCON OPENER

JOHNSON CITY, Tennessee -- Furman's Lady Paladin basketball team dropped a 74-64 decision to East Tennessee State University today in the Southern Conference opener in Johnson City, Tenn.

Furman shot just 38% in the first half to ETSU's 50% and trailed 41-31 at the half, but came out in the second period and tied the game at 56 with 8:00 left. After evening the score, Furman pulled ahead on a pair of free throws by Kena Hodges and led by as many as five, 62-57, with 5:45 to go. In the last five mintues, however, Furman was outscored 13-2.

The Lady Paladins were led by senior Jackie Smith, whoe scored 23 points and claimed eight rebounds on the night, while Althea Bufford added 11 points and Kena Hodges contributed 10. ETSU was topped by Angie Fickes' 14 points and Megan Jackson's five rebounds.
